Marine Striped bass hatched at this facility are from fish captured from the Pamunkey and Mattaponi Rivers, and they are used to stock lakes in the Chesapeake drainage. Food: Young crappies feed on zooplankton and larval insects during their first year of life; as adults they switch to a diet of small fish. You dont have to be miserable any more when ice fishing.
